Milk Bread Recipe

If you’ve ever wondered how bakeries achieve those impossibly soft, cloud-like loaves of bread, the answer is Milk Bread. Originating in Japan, this bread has become popular worldwide for its tender crumb, pillowy texture, and hint of sweetness. Unlike rustic sourdough or crusty baguettes, milk bread is all about softness — the kind of bread that’s perfect for sandwiches, toast, or enjoying plain with butter.

The secret lies in a simple technique called tangzhong (a flour-and-milk paste) that locks in moisture and gives milk bread its signature fluffiness.

Ingredients

For the Tangzhong (starter paste)

  • 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• ½ cup milk
  • ½ cup water

For the Dough

  • 3 ½ cups bread flour
  • ¼ cup s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on instant yeast
  • 1 cup warm milk (about 110°F / 43°C)
  • 1 large egg
  • 4 tablespoons unsalted butter, softened

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Make the Tangzhong

  1. In a small saucepan, whisk together flour, milk, and water.
  2. Cook over medium heat, whisking constantly, until mixture thickens into a paste (like pudding).
  3. Remove from heat and let cool to room temperature.

Step 2: Prepare the Dough

  1. In a large mixing bowl, combine bread flour, sugar, salt, and yeast.
  2. Add warm milk, egg, softened butter, and the cooled tangzhong.
  3. Mix until dough comes together, then knead for 8–10 minutes (or 5 minutes in a stand mixer) until smooth and elastic.

Step 3: First Rise

Place dough in a greased bowl, cover, and let rise in a warm place for 1–1 ½ hours, or until doubled in size.

Step 4: Shape the Loaf

  1. Punch down dough and divide into 3–4 equal pieces.
  2. Roll each piece into a ball, then flatten and roll into an oval.
  3. Roll up tightly like a jelly roll and place seam-side down into a greased loaf pan. Repeat with remaining dough pieces.

Step 5: Second Rise

Cover and let rise again for 40–50 minutes, until dough fills the pan and looks puffy.

Step 6: Bake

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Brush top of loaf with milk or an egg wash for shine.
  3. Bake for 30–35 minutes, until golden brown and hollow-sounding when tapped.

Step 7: Cool & Serve

Let loaf cool slightly before slicing. Serve plain, toasted with butter, or use as sandwich bread.

Tips for Success

  • Use bread flour: It gives the loaf structure and chew while staying soft.
  • Don’t skip tangzhong: This paste is what makes milk bread so fluffy.
  • Check proofing: Dough should rise until doubled — don’t rush it.
  • Storage: Wrap tightly and keep at room temperature for up to 3 days, or freeze slices for longer.

Variations

  • Sweet Milk Bread: Add raisins, chocolate chips, or swirl with cinnamon sugar.
  • Savory Milk Bread: Mix in shredded cheese or herbs.
  • Milk Bread Rolls: Shape into dinner rolls instead of a loaf.

Why This Recipe Works

The combination of tangzhong, enriched dough (with butter, milk, and egg), and careful kneading creates a bread that’s unbelievably soft yet structured. Unlike other breads that go stale quickly, milk bread stays pillowy for days, making it perfect for both special occasions and everyday use.
